Transaction 08cc05c33ffe24b8eb8562f65e663d31dbba6ffd94a5c95e421c7929a4d5f96b

1 Input
2 Outputs
  • 08cc05c33ffe24b8eb8562f65e663d31dbba6ffd94a5c95e421c7929a4d5f96b:0
  • value  59325579
    address  3JQUwkwdwB56a84JXnaQvmSWDG28qemb5S
  • 08cc05c33ffe24b8eb8562f65e663d31dbba6ffd94a5c95e421c7929a4d5f96b:1
  • value  5429872
    address  34uJKKh3mvZNg3GX8azGQDCefYTCqrFRQc